Gov. Robert Bentley gets lukewarm applause in Huntsville, bolts after speech
Within seconds of ending a speech in Huntsville on Wednesday, Gov. Robert Bentley was in a black Chevy Tahoe and leaving the Von Braun Center. The embattled governor immediately left the stage and avoided the media – a highly-unusual occurrence for Bentley and other politicians who routinely address a media gathering following such speeches in Huntsville. It's the first time since the scandal broke last month that Bentley has refused to talk with the media during a public appearance. Jennifer Ardis, the governor's spokeswoman, told AL.com that Bentley's quick departure was because he had a tight schedule on Wednesday and meeting he needed to attend in Montgomery and was not an effort to elude the media.
